Given f(x)=4x-6 and g(x)=8x+4 findthe value of x for which f(x)=g(x)

The value of "x" is \frac{-5}{2}

<em><u>Solution:</u></em>

Given f(x) = 4x - 6

g(x) = 8x + 4

<em><u>To find: value of x when f(x) = g(x)</u></em>

We can equate f(x) and g(x) as per given statement and solve for x

f(x) = g(x)

<em><u>Substituting the values of f(x) and g(x) in above expression,</u></em>

4x - 6 = 8x + 4

4x - 8x = 4 + 6

-4x = 10

On solving,

x = \frac{10}{-4}\\\\x = \frac{-5}{2}

Thus value of "x" is \frac{-5}{2}

Points (−6, 3) and (−6, −3) on the coordinate grid below show the positions of two dogs at a park.There is a point at (−6, 3) labeled Dog 1. There is a point at (−6, −3) labeled Dog 2.

Which statement best describes the relationship between the positions of the two players?

A.Dog 1's position is Dog 2's position reflected across the y-axis; only the signs of the y-coordinates of Dog 1 and Dog 2 are different.

B.Dog 1's position is Dog 2's position reflected across the x-axis; only the signs of the y-coordinates of Dog 1 and Dog 2 are different.

C.Dog 1's position is Dog 2's position reflected across the x-axis; only the signs of the x-coordinates of Dog 1 and Dog 2 are different.

D. Dog 1's position is Dog 2's position reflected across the y-axis; only the signs of the x-coordinates of Dog 1 and Dog 2 are different.

Answer:

Option B: Dog 1's position is Dog 2's position reflected across the x-axis; only the signs of the y-coordinates of Dog 1 and Dog 2 are different.

Explanation:

The position of the Dog 1 is (−6, 3).

The position of the Dog 2 is (−6, -3).

From the graph, we can see that the image of Dog 1 is reflected over x-axis. Because to reflect an image over x-axis, the signs of y-coordinate must be changed.

Hence, Option B is correct.

Thus, Dog 1's position is Dog 2's position reflected across the x-axis; only the signs of the y-coordinates of Dog 1 and Dog 2 are different.
